Envelope glycoprotein D
Also known as: gD
Function
Envelope glycoprotein that binds to the host cell entry receptors NECTIN1, TNFRSF14/HVEM and 3-O-sulfated heparan sulfate, promoting the virus entry into host cells. May trigger fusion with host membrane, by recruiting the fusion machinery composed of gB and gH/gL (By similarity).
